Product Instructions
Serving Directions: Keep frozen until ready to prepare. For best results, cook from frozen.
Conventional Oven / Toaster Oven: To Serve Several Waffles: Preheat oven to 375 degrees F (190 degrees C). Place frozen waffles on a wire rack for 2-1/2 - 3 minutes or until crisp and hot. If waffles are thawed out, bake for 2 minutes.
Wide-Mouth Toaster: Brown frozen waffles in toaster at low setting. Serve on warm plate with warm syrup & butter. Not suitable for microwave ovens. Do not refreeze thawed product.
